Yaling Yang is a scholar working on Analytical Chemistry, Spectroscopy and Materials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Yaling Yang has authored 105 papers receiving a total of 1.8k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 62 papers in Analytical Chemistry, 33 papers in Spectroscopy and 26 papers in Materials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Yaling Yang's work include Analytical chemistry methods development (58 papers), Analytical Chemistry and Chromatography (26 papers) and Advanced Nanomaterials in Catalysis (23 papers). Yaling Yang is often cited by papers focused on Analytical chemistry methods development (58 papers), Analytical Chemistry and Chromatography (26 papers) and Advanced Nanomaterials in Catalysis (23 papers). Yaling Yang coll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Japan. Yaling Yang's co-authors include Dezhi Yang, Xiaolan Li, Qiulan Li, Yang Jiao, Xiaoyan Qiu, Chunsheng Cheng, Meng Wang, Yingdong Wang, Xiuli Wang and Xiaomei Wu and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Hazardous Materials, Langmuir and Carbon.
